Water damage is the second-most common insurance claim in the United States, and the average payout now tops $12,000.1 A burst washing-machine hose or a slow drip behind the fridge can soak subfloors and drywall long before you notice. That’s why modern flood sensors have become a low-cost safeguard: they spot trouble within seconds, send a siren to your phone (and sometimes shut off the water automatically), and buy you the critical time needed to stop a leak before it snowballs into a five-figure renovation.

A single frozen-pipe crack can dump four to eight gallons per minute into your home. For less than the cost of a plumber’s service call, any of the sensors above can shout—literally or digitally—before the carpet squishes under your feet. Match the detector style to the room, keep spare batteries on hand, and revisit placement once a year. Combine smart sensors with an automatic shut-off valve and you’ll create a proactive defense that stops leaks cold instead of just sounding the alarm.

When looking for a flood sensor in 2025, several key features can make all the difference in protecting your home from water damage.

The sensor should detect even small amounts of water quickly. Look for sensors that alert you at the first signs of moisture.

We recommend choosing a sensor that works with your smart home system. Most modern sensors offer WiFi, Bluetooth, or Z-Wave connections.

A good flood sensor should have a battery life of at least one year. Some models now offer up to 5 years of battery life.

Different sensors provide various alert types. Think about which would work best for your lifestyle.

Consider where you’ll need to place sensors. Some work well in tight spaces like under sinks, while others are better for open areas like basements.

Many flood sensors now include helpful extras such as temperature monitoring and humidity tracking, which can help prevent mold issues before they start.

Budget options start around $30, while premium models with advanced features can cost up to $100 per sensor.

Water flow monitoring capability is essential for detecting unusual usage patterns that might indicate leaks. Look for automatic shut-off valves that can stop water flow immediately when leaks are detected.

Temperature sensors are valuable for preventing frozen pipe damage. WiFi connectivity ensures you receive alerts even when away from home. Battery backup provides protection during power outages.

Installation requirements matter—some systems need professional plumbing work while others are DIY-friendly. Monthly subscription costs should also factor into your decision, as some advanced features require ongoing payments.

Underground leak detectors use acoustic technology to listen for the sound of escaping water through soil and concrete. They’re specifically designed with powerful sensors that can detect moisture changes at greater depths than standard devices.

Many underground models include ground-penetrating sensors and specialized probes. These tools can pinpoint leak locations without destructive digging.

Standard detectors, by contrast, typically work best for surface leaks and use simple moisture sensors that detect water only when directly touched. Underground systems generally cost more but offer specialized detection capabilities essential for buried pipe monitoring.

Insurance professionals generally agree that flood sensors represent an excellent investment, with many companies offering premium discounts of 5-15% for homes with installed water detection systems. The average water damage claim costs $11,000, making the typical $100-300 investment in sensors quite reasonable.

Plumbing professionals note that detecting leaks early can prevent structural damage that often costs thousands to repair. Many recommend placing sensors near washing machines, water heaters, dishwashers, and under sinks.

Smart home experts suggest starting with basic sensors in high-risk areas and expanding coverage over time. They often point out that the peace of mind from having early warning capabilities is valuable beyond the direct financial benefits.
